When a person has both a substance abuse or dependence problem and at least one other mental health condition, he/she has what is called co-occurring disorders. Approximately 7.9 million adults in the United States had co-occurring disorders in 2014 (National Survey on Drug Use and Health 2014). According to the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A), “co-occurring disorders can be difficult to diagnose due to the complexity of symptoms as both may vary in severity (2014).” Although co-occurring disorders can seem overwhelming and impossible to overcome, they are actually treatable and mental healthcare professionals have developed several effective rehabilitation options that address all aspects of the disorders. In addition, people with co-occurring disorder are best dealt with integrated treatment.
